When is the best time for a budget trip to Amed?
Weather will likely play an important role when you plan your trip to Amed, and keep in mind that cheaper options are usually available when the weather isn't as good. The hottest months are usually November and October with an average temp of 80°F, while the coldest months are August and September with an average of 78°F. The rainiest months in Amed are December, January, February, and March, with each month seeing an average of 15 inches of rainfall.

How can I get to Amed and get around on a budget?
Scoping out the transportation options in Amed can help keep you on budget. The closest airport is Ngurah Rai Intl. Airport (DPS), situated 43.2 mi (69.5 km) away. Amed might not have very many public transit options so renting a car could be an economical alternative to explore the area.
